B72210S0750K101 Details

  • Manufacturer Part Number:

    B72210S0750K101

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Package Description:

    RADIAL LEADED

  • Reach Compliance Code:

    Compliant

  • ECCN Code:

    EAR99

  • HTS Code:

    8533.40.40.00

  • Factory Lead Time:

    8 Weeks

  • Manufacturer:

    TDK Corporation

  • YTEOL:

    7.25

  • Circuit RMS Voltage-Max:

    75 V

  • Energy Absorbing Capacity-Max:

    12 J

  • JESD-609 Code:

    e3

  • Mounting Feature:

    THROUGH HOLE MOUNT

  • Number of Terminals:

    2

  • Operating Temperature-Max:

    105 °C

  • Operating Temperature-Min:

    -40 °C

  • Package Height:

    14.5 mm

  • Package Length:

    12 mm

  • Package Shape:

    DISK PACKAGE

  • Package Style:

    Radial

  • Package Width:

    4.2 mm

  • Packing Method:

    BULK

  • Rated Power Dissipation (P):

    0.4 W

  • Reference Standard:

    CQC; IEC; UL; VDE

  • Resistor Type:

    VARISTOR

  • Surface Mount:

    NO

  • Technology:

    METAL OXIDE

  • Terminal Finish:

    Tin (Sn)

  • Terminal Placement:

    RADIAL

  • Terminal Shape:

    WIRE

  • Working Voltage:

    100 V
